Affirm Partners with JPMorgan Chase, as BNPL Arms Race Heats Up
Affirm has joined JPMorgan Chase’s payments network, expanding the reach of its buy now, pay later services to millions of additional U.S. retailers. United’s Higher Card Fees and New Perks Signal a Focus on Business Travel
United Airlines and Chase Bank have made several changes to their credit cards, aiming to attract frequent business travelers. United is increasing fees on several of its cards while adding new perks, such as seat upgrades, higher spending limits that contribute to elite status, and award discounts. Stripe to Handle Payments for Biometrics Verification Company CLEAR
Amid constant speculation about the use cases for biometric authentication, Stripe has agreed to handle payments operations for CLEAR. CLEAR is best known for its membership program, CLEAR Plus, which leverages biometrics to expediate identity verification queues at airports.
